Key Information: ICD-10 Coding for Left MCA CVA

Essential facts and insights about ICD-10 Coding for Left MCA CVA

Use ICD-10 code I63.432 for cerebral infarction due to embolism of left middle cerebral artery, ensuring proper documentation in clinical notes.

Primary ICD-10-CM Codes

Cerebral infarction due to embolism of left middle cerebral artery

Billable Code
I63.432
Billable

Hemiplegia and hemiparesis following cerebral infarction affecting right dominant side

Billable Code
I69.351
Billable

Applicable To

  • • Residual hemiplegia post-left MCA stroke

Important Notes

  • • Ensure documentation clearly links deficits to the past stroke.
Ancillary Codes

Additional codes that may be used with this diagnosis

R13.1

Dysphagia

Use to document swallowing difficulties post-stroke.

R47.01

Aphasia

Use to document language deficits post-stroke.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do you code a left MCA CVA?

For an acute left MCA CVA, use I63.432. For residual effects post-discharge, use I69.351 with additional codes for specific deficits.

What is the ICD-10 code for residual hemiplegia after a left MCA stroke?

Use I69.351 for residual hemiplegia affecting the right dominant side post-left MCA stroke.
